Lines Matching refs:pData
23 InitData *pData, /* Initialization context */ in corruptSchema() argument
27 sqlite3 *db = pData->db; in corruptSchema()
29 pData->rc = SQLITE_NOMEM_BKPT; in corruptSchema()
30 }else if( pData->pzErrMsg[0]!=0 ){ in corruptSchema()
32 }else if( pData->mInitFlags & (INITFLAG_AlterMask) ){ in corruptSchema()
38 *pData->pzErrMsg = sqlite3MPrintf(db, in corruptSchema()
40 azAlterType[(pData->mInitFlags&INITFLAG_AlterMask)-1], in corruptSchema()
43 pData->rc = SQLITE_ERROR; in corruptSchema()
45 pData->rc = SQLITE_CORRUPT_BKPT; in corruptSchema()
51 *pData->pzErrMsg = z; in corruptSchema()
52 pData->rc = SQLITE_CORRUPT_BKPT; in corruptSchema()
96 InitData *pData = (InitData*)pInit; in sqlite3InitCallback() local
97 sqlite3 *db = pData->db; in sqlite3InitCallback()
98 int iDb = pData->iDb; in sqlite3InitCallback()
105 pData->nInitRow++; in sqlite3InitCallback()
107 corruptSchema(pData, argv, 0); in sqlite3InitCallback()
113 corruptSchema(pData, argv, 0); in sqlite3InitCallback()
135 || (db->init.newTnum>pData->mxPage && pData->mxPage>0) in sqlite3InitCallback()
138 corruptSchema(pData, argv, "invalid rootpage"); in sqlite3InitCallback()
153 if( rc > pData->rc ) pData->rc = rc; in sqlite3InitCallback()
157 corruptSchema(pData, argv, sqlite3_errmsg(db)); in sqlite3InitCallback()
164 corruptSchema(pData, argv, 0); in sqlite3InitCallback()
175 corruptSchema(pData, argv, "orphan index"); in sqlite3InitCallback()
179 || pIndex->tnum>pData->mxPage in sqlite3InitCallback()
183 corruptSchema(pData, argv, "invalid rootpage"); in sqlite3InitCallback()